Frequently Asked Questions

Is Lee or Leonard more popular?

Leonard is more popular, ranked #674 compared to Lee at #715 in the United States.

What do Lee and Leonard mean?

Lee means "meadow, woodland clearing" (Old English leah origin). Leonard means "brave lion, lion-strong" (Germanic origin).

Are Lee and Leonard boy or girl names?

Lee is primarily a boy name. Leonard is primarily a boy name.
